STEVAL-MKI160V1 LSM6DS3 adapter board for a standard DIL24 socket Data brief Description The STEVAL-MKI160V1 is an adapter board designed to facilitate the evaluation of MEMS inertial devices in the LSM6DS3 product family. The board offers an effective solution for fast system prototyping and device evaluation directly within the user s own application. The STEVAL- MKI160V1 can be plugged into a standard DIL24 socket. The adapter provides the complete LSM6DS3 pinout and comes ready to use with the required decoupling capacitors on the V DD power supply line. The DIL24 adapter is supported by the STEVAL- MKI109V2 and STEVAL-MKI109V3 motherboards and by the X-NUCLEO-IKS01A1 Features expansion board.
